Cattle fence repair services involve fixing and restoring fencing that is used to contain livestock or mark property boundaries. These services typically address issues such as broken or missing fence posts, damaged wire strands, sagging sections, or rusted-out areas that compromise the fence’s integrity.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the existing fencing, identify weak points, and perform necessary repairs to ensure the fence remains sturdy and functional. Proper repair work helps maintain a secure barrier, preventing animals from escaping and keeping unwanted visitors or predators out.

Many problems that lead to the need for cattle fence repair are caused by natural wear and tear, weather damage, or accidental impacts. Over time, fencing materials can weaken, become corroded, or break due to exposure to moisture, wind, or heavy snow. Animals may also cause damage by leaning or pushing against the fence. When sections of fencing sag, posts become loose, or wires are broken, the entire structure’s effectiveness is compromised. Addressing these issues promptly with repair services can extend the life of the fence and avoid more costly replacements down the line.

The overview below groups typical Cattle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Wausau, WI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or cattle fence repairs in the Wausau area range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as replacing broken posts or tightening wires, fall within this middle range. Fewer projects reach the higher end, which usually involves more extensive work.

Moderate Fixes - For more involved repairs like replacing sections of fencing or addressing multiple damaged areas, local contractors typically charge between $600 and $1,500. These jobs are common and often require several hours of work to restore the fence’s integrity.

Full Fence Replacement - Replacing an entire cattle fence can cost from $3,000 to $7,000 or more, depending on the length and materials used.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into the higher price ranges, though many replacements are completed at the lower to mid-tier costs.

Large or Custom Projects - Extensive fencing projects, such as installing new fences over large properties or with specialized materials, can exceed $10,000. Such projects are less common and typically involve detailed planning and higher material costs, but local service providers can provide estimates based on specific need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can require cattle fence repair? Common issues include broken or sagging wires, damaged posts, rusted sections, and areas where animals have pushed through or over the fence.

How do local contractors typically handle cattle fence repairs? They assess the extent of damage, replace or reinforce posts and wires, and ensure the fence is secure and durable for livestock containment.

Are there different fencing materials that require specific repair approaches? Yes, materials like wire mesh, barbed wire, and wooden posts each have unique repair needs, which local service providers can address appropriately.

What signs indicate that cattle fence repair might be needed? Visible sagging wires, broken posts, gaps in the fence, or animals escaping are common signs that repairs are necessary.

Can local contractors help improve the overall durability of existing cattle fences? Yes, they can reinforce, upgrade, or replace sections of fencing to enhance longevity and livestock safety.
